External Clock Input
Connect the external clock to the X1 pin and leave the X2 pin open, as shown in figure 4.11.
Note that no external clock should be input to the H8/38124 Group.

Method for Disabling Subclock Oscillator (H8/38124 Group Only)
The subclock oscillator can be disabled by programs by setting the SUBSTP bit in the OSCCR
register to 1. The register setting to disable the subclock oscillator should be made in the active
mode. When restoring operation of the subclock oscillator after it has been disabled using the
OSCCR register, it is necessary to wait for the oscillation stabilization time (typ: 8s) to elapse
before using the subclock.
